Fighter Box Office Collection Day 11: Hrithik’s Film To Stay Steady In 2nd Weekend As It Moves Towards 165Cr

Hrithik Roshan and Deepika Padukone made headlines ever since there were reports about them collaborating for the first time. The duo collaborated for Siddharth Anand's Fighter recently and the audience has been in absolute awe of their onscreen chemistry. The aerial action drama featured Deepika and Hrithik in the role of Indian Air Force Officers along with Anil Kapoor, Karan Singh Grover and Akshaye Oberoi.
While Fighter was one of the most anticipated movies of the year, it witnessed a decent start at the box office with a collection of Rs 22.5 crores on the day of release. However it witnessed a significant drop in collections after an impressive opening weekend and was seen struggling at the box office. In fact, Fighter was finding it difficult to cross Rs 10 crores mark at the box office in the first week.
Interestingly, the second weekend came as a relief for the film as it saw a significant jump in collections. According to a report published in Sacnilk, Fighter saw a growth of 82% and minted Rs 10.5 crores at the box office on day 10 (second Saturday) and it took the overall collection of the movie to Rs 162.75 crores.
Given the trends, Fighter is expected to remain steady on day 11 (second Sunday) and is expected to earn Rs 5-8 crores today. With Shahid Kapoor and Kriti Sanon's Teri Baaton Mein Aisa Uljha Jiya hitting the screens on February 9, it will be interesting to see if Fighter will cross the Rs 200 crore mark in the coming week.
Meanwhile, as Hrithik has collaborated with Deepika for the first time in Fighter, he has been all praises for the actress. Talking to ANI he said, "With Deepika, it became really easy because she brings realism in her work, so I was consciously just bouncing off her bat; each line she says is coming from a deep place, and I could tell this is real, and if I don't maintain that I might look like I am overdoing things so I had to make sure I am acting that frequency and thanks to her every scene between Patty and Minni look so extremely vulnerable, extremely endearing and very very real".
